> On Mon, Apr 26, 2010 at 12:16, Charles Herdt <address@hidden> wrote:
>
>> Do we have any details on licensing of the UHD?
>> You mentioned full FSF only for libusrp. Will UHD be closed source?
>
> I'll answer this briefly now in case Matt doesn't see this for a
> while, though I can't speak for Ettus Research.
>
> In short, UHD will be copyright Ettus Research and licensed for use
> using GPL (I don't think the GPL version number has been announced).
> In addition, it will also be available for licensing to third parties
> with non-GPL licenses for use in environments besides GNU Radio. The
> source code in its current state has already been published as a git
> repository.
